Though actually forbidden by regulation in some places, there is research to suggest that cellulose covers could provide reasonable protection and sequestration of landfill contaminants. In the case of a recent study, researchers examined the effects of covering a landfill with waste cellulose material produced during the paper recycling process (Panarotto et al

Alternative Landfill Covers: Time for


The researchers found that, in fact, the cover method had no negative effect on the landfill and produced no leached contaminants more significant than those produced from a clay compacted, conventional cover. The true potential of this cover type is in its extreme cost effectiveness, the fact that it could serve as an outlet for lime waste, and the sludge actually enhances and hastens natural decomposition of the landfill waste (Rhew and Barlaz 499)

Even here, however, some of the needs and equipment are the same for recycling concrete as they are for processing it for landfill disposal. Both processes require that the concrete be broken down to a certain degree -- in recycling, this is so the concrete and be better "purified" by passing it through screeners, while landfills are simply trying to maximize the efficiency of the physical space and the equipment being used by working in thin layers to pack everything as tight as possible: concrete dust can get squeezed much thinner than large chunks of the building material (Bliss, 2011; Everett, 2009)
